导航:首页 > 编程语言 > js修改标签class属性的值

js修改标签class属性的值

发布时间:2023-01-29 02:34:14

A. 如何用js更改多个a标签的class的值

把a元素获取到,直接添加class属性就可以了,代码如下:
<ahref="#"id='a'clas="a"></a>
<script>
varoA=document.getElementById('a');
oA.class='heikuai'
</sciprt>
用浏览器打开,'审查元素':再看这个a元素时,a的class属性值就变了。

B. 怎样实现js改变class功能

用jquery很容易实现,你下个jquery库,然后JS文件里写这样的代码:
$(function(){
$('ul li').click(){
$(this).removeClass('w1');
$(this).addClass('w2');
}
});
大概是这样,我好久没回玩儿JQUERY,如果有问题答给我短信吧

C. 怎么用javascript修改class里面的值

varimgs=document.getElementsByClassName('img');
for(vari=0;i<imgs.length;i++){
imgs[i].style.width='150px';
}

D. javascript怎么修改class里面的CSS值。

<html>
<head>
<style id="textSize">
.myClass{
font-size:14px;
}

</style>

<script type="text/javascript">
function test(){
var myStyle = document.getElementById('textSize');
alert(myStyle.sheet);
myStyle.sheet.rules[0].style.fontSize="10px";
}

</script>
</head>
<body>
<span class="myClass">我是中国好男人。</span>
<input type="button" value="test" onclick="test();"/>
</body>
</html>

E. JS怎么修改class 值

选取的对象。例如document.getElementById("test1").className="class1";

test1是元素的ID,class1是样式名。

F. js怎样更改class类的值

document.getElementById("new").className="on"

G. 怎么用js来更改现有class类的定义值

jq用 .attr() 来暴力修改

然后 也可以用 .removeClass() .addClass() 来移除和新增class 用.hasclass()判断是否内存在某个或某容些class 用.toggleClass() 来切换 Class

H. JS修改CLass值的问题

知道你意思了,看了下你的网站
你的 * 首页
* 生活信息
* 招聘求职
* 同城网购
比如说这四个页面的代码是
都包含了上面导航栏的代码,
还是引入一个公共页面,在公共页面里写着导航栏代码?
1.如果是前者,那你只要相应的更改这7个页面,比如,生活信息页面里,生活信息的导航栏按钮的class设为current,其他设为"",onclick可以去掉
<li><a href="{$InstallDir}Class/"><span class="current">生活信息</span></a></li>。
2.如果你是引入一个公共的html包含了导航栏代码:
方法1:写7个这样的html,让生活信息引入和生活信息对应的导航栏页面,其他引入和各自对应的...
方法2:用如下的结构布局你的页面,index.html包含头部和尾部代码,内容部分使用<iframe 嵌入相应的页面,点导航栏的链接,更改iframe内的内容页面,index.html整个页面不刷新(只要设置<a的target属性为iframe的名字就能点链接刷新iframe里的内容了)。
index.html:
导航栏等头部代码(如:li><a href="{$InstallDir}Class/" target="content"><span class="" onclick="this.className='current'">生活信息</span></a></li>
,onclick要保留);

<iframe name="content" src="生活信息.html" frameborder=0 scrolling="no" width=(自己调整)100px height=100(自己调整)px></iframe>
尾部代码;

我又看了下你的源代码,是第一种情况,对照1的情况改就行了,方法2供你参考,提供一种比较好的方式的思路。

I. 在js中修改html元素的class

用到js修改html的class属性值,归纳总结下:一、获取class属性值var value = $( div ).attr( class );//这里获取class属性值var array=val.spli.

J. 如何用js更改多个a标签的class的值

给你的取个id

如:<a
id="a1"
href="#">aaaa</a>

(注意:id在同一页面上最好别有重复的,就跟身份证号一样,回任何标签的最好都别重答复)

然后通过id定位到该a标签:

var
mya
=
document.getelementbyid("a1")或者document.all.a1;

最后就可以读取了:mya.innerhtml或者mya.innertext(前者是读取前后a标签内的所有html代码,后者是仅读取前后a标签内的文本值)

如:<a><b>aaaa</b></a>
innerhtml就能获取到<b>aaaa</b>,而innertext只能获取到aaaa

还要注意以上代码中的大小写,js是严格区分的

仅供参考

阅读全文

与js修改标签class属性的值相关的资料

热点内容
捕鱼达人历史版本 浏览:73
mp4视频文件解密软件 浏览:62
多轴编程哪个软件最方便 浏览:27
老平板哪个是显示屏数据线插座 浏览:849
5sing上传音频文件格式 浏览:171
win10输入文件鼠标右键异常 浏览:634
听幼儿故事用什么app 浏览:514
iphone修改音频文件名 浏览:53
国家气象站点数据在哪里下载 浏览:342
网络设置的网站 浏览:914
手机测量放样怎么导数据和线型 浏览:648
企业展示型网站源码 浏览:781
易花花app哪里下载 浏览:323
外国程序员职业生涯长 浏览:709
看理想app怎么注销账号 浏览:545
数控铣床加工手工编程的步骤有哪些 浏览:411
uc浏览器为什么很多网站进不了 浏览:513
西部数据移动硬盘怎么 浏览:645
批处理修改子目录文件名命令 浏览:405
文件损坏怎么删除 浏览:977

友情链接